My losses have been at 14 weeks and the chicks haven't had bad diarrhoea? Variable & non-specific symptoms isn't helpful in reaching diagnosis....
http://www.safe-poultry.com/PullorumDisease.asp

"Clinical signs of Pullorum Disease

Usually seen in chicks younger than 3 weeks old.
First indication is an excessive number of dead-in-shell chicks and deaths shortly after hatching.
Clinical signs variable and non-specific.
White diarrhoea, with pasting of the vent is often a feature."
